public static interface SipMediaApplication.Builder extends SdkPojo, CopyableBuilder<SipMediaApplication.Builder,SipMediaApplication>
| Modifier and Type | Method and Description |
|---|---|
SipMediaApplication.Builder |
awsRegion(String awsRegion)
The AWS Region in which the SIP media application is created.
|
SipMediaApplication.Builder |
createdTimestamp(Instant createdTimestamp)
The SIP media application creation timestamp, in ISO 8601 format.
|
SipMediaApplication.Builder |
endpoints(Collection<SipMediaApplicationEndpoint> endpoints)
List of endpoints for a SIP media application.
|
SipMediaApplication.Builder |
endpoints(Consumer<SipMediaApplicationEndpoint.Builder>... endpoints)
List of endpoints for a SIP media application.
|
SipMediaApplication.Builder |
endpoints(SipMediaApplicationEndpoint... endpoints)
List of endpoints for a SIP media application.
|
SipMediaApplication.Builder |
name(String name)
The SIP media application's name.
|
SipMediaApplication.Builder |
sipMediaApplicationArn(String sipMediaApplicationArn)
The ARN of the SIP media application.
|
SipMediaApplication.Builder |
sipMediaApplicationId(String sipMediaApplicationId)
A SIP media application's ID.
|
SipMediaApplication.Builder |
updatedTimestamp(Instant updatedTimestamp)
The time at which the SIP media application was updated.
|
equalsBySdkFields, sdkFieldscopyapplyMutation, buildSipMediaApplication.Builder sipMediaApplicationId(String sipMediaApplicationId)
A SIP media application's ID.
sipMediaApplicationId - A SIP media application's ID.SipMediaApplication.Builder awsRegion(String awsRegion)
The AWS Region in which the SIP media application is created.
awsRegion - The AWS Region in which the SIP media application is created.SipMediaApplication.Builder name(String name)
The SIP media application's name.
name - The SIP media application's name.SipMediaApplication.Builder endpoints(Collection<SipMediaApplicationEndpoint> endpoints)
List of endpoints for a SIP media application. Currently, only one endpoint per SIP media application is permitted.
endpoints - List of endpoints for a SIP media application. Currently, only one endpoint per SIP media application
is permitted.SipMediaApplication.Builder endpoints(SipMediaApplicationEndpoint... endpoints)
List of endpoints for a SIP media application. Currently, only one endpoint per SIP media application is permitted.
endpoints - List of endpoints for a SIP media application. Currently, only one endpoint per SIP media application
is permitted.SipMediaApplication.Builder endpoints(Consumer<SipMediaApplicationEndpoint.Builder>... endpoints)
List of endpoints for a SIP media application. Currently, only one endpoint per SIP media application is permitted.
This is a convenience method that creates an instance of theSipMediaApplicationEndpoint.Builder avoiding the
need to create one manually via
SipMediaApplicationEndpoint.builder().
When the Consumer completes,
SdkBuilder.build() is
called immediately and its result is passed to #endpoints(List.
endpoints - a consumer that will call methods on
SipMediaApplicationEndpoint.Builder#endpoints(java.util.Collection) SipMediaApplication.Builder createdTimestamp(Instant createdTimestamp)
The SIP media application creation timestamp, in ISO 8601 format.
createdTimestamp - The SIP media application creation timestamp, in ISO 8601 format.SipMediaApplication.Builder updatedTimestamp(Instant updatedTimestamp)
The time at which the SIP media application was updated.
updatedTimestamp - The time at which the SIP media application was updated.SipMediaApplication.Builder sipMediaApplicationArn(String sipMediaApplicationArn)
The ARN of the SIP media application.
sipMediaApplicationArn - The ARN of the SIP media application.Copyright © 2023. All rights reserved.